*brake

With 5th gens, if the brake and battery lights come on it's due to a failing alternator. Have yours checked. Maxima alternators don't tend to last very long once they start going bad.

That does not make sense to me. The transmission is on the other side of the car. How did the fluid get over to the opposite side of the car to the belts? Was it a power steering leak instead? Mine is filled with transmission fluid. I have a leak though. The weird thing is that it stopped when the weather got warm.

Did you check the idler pulley real good? There should be no play or movement in between the bearing and the pulley. I had a two year old gatorbelt belt that got shredded because of a small amount of movement in mine. $25 part at orielys.
